Calculating the volume of a sphere is a fundamental concept in geometry and mathematics. It involves using the formula for the volume of a sphere, which is (4/3) × π × r^3, where r is the radius of the sphere. To calculate the volume, you need to know the radius of the sphere, which can be obtained by using various methods such as measuring the diameter or circumference. Here's a step-by-step guide:
- Measure the diameter or circumference of the sphere.
